Entering Character Strings

Use the following keys when a window for entering a character string appears.

• Left and right arrow soft keys:

Move the cursor in the text box to select the input position.

• Keypad:

Use the four arrow keys (up, down, left, and right) to move the
cursor on the keypad to select the desired character.

Ins: Switches between insert and overwrite.
Del: Deletes the character at the cursor position in the text box.
ENT: Enters the character string in the text box.

• DISP/ENTER key:

Enters the character that you selected with the keypad into the
text box or executes Ins, Del, or ENT.

• Bs soft key:

Deletes the character before the cursor position.

• A/a/1 soft key:

Selects uppercase alphabet (A), lowercase alphabet (a), or
value (1)

The character type that you can enter changes each time
you press the A/a/1 soft key. The selected character type is
displayed at the bottom section of the character/number input
window.

Entering Numeric Values

You can use the following key operations when a numeric input window appears.
• Left and right arrow keys:

Select the input position.

• Up and down arrow keys:

Scroll to the appropriate digit.
